Gita Govinda -Shri Jayadeva Gosvami
Act Two : akleça kecavaù
Carefree Krishna
Scene Six
Song 6
Verse 15
“Shri Kṛṣṇa is thoroughly conversant with the confidential theories found in authentic manuals on the techniques of lovemaking (rati-çästra) and he also practises their rites. At the time of amorous union with Kṛṣṇa, I cried out like a cuckoo. My braid opened and the arrangement of flower blossoms slipped and fell from my hair. I don’t know what he was writing on my large, round breasts with the scratching of his fingernails. O sakhi, arrange for me to meet with my dearmost Shri Kṛṣṇa at once!” CommentaryRädhä is describing her experience of union with Kṛṣṇa according to the principles of tantra. At the time of making love, she used to murmur like a cuckoo. The author of Rasika-sarvasva has stated, kalarava çabdaù pärävata paryäyaù – “When a heroine is being kissed and stimulated in various ways by her lover, her breathing becomes erratic and she makes a sound similar to the cooing of birds like the cuckoo or pigeon, thus expressing the sudden thrill of pleasurable sensations.” “Kṛṣṇa used to seize me by the hair, kiss me and drink the nectar of my lips. At the height of our love-games, he used to make nail-marks on my large, firm breasts. Sakhi, arrange for me to meet with him at once!” |
